Before the first shared session
Before launching iRacing, match version, region/server, and DLC. If you need mods or a separate voice channel, share settings so everyone joins at once.
Safety and boundaries
Do not share passwords, recovery codes, or personal data. For a first session, a game contact and a time agreement are enough. If someone pressures you, rushes you, or sends shady links — stop talking.
